Korean Pork Lettuce Cups with Scallion-Ginger Sauce

Product Details

On hot nights, lettuce wraps are a cool dinner you can eat out of hand. Fill them up with fluffy rice and rich pork, and drizzle it down with a gingery sauce.


What You Get

Slow-roasted pork shoulder

Butter lettuce

Cooked white rice

Pickled carrots and radishes

Kimchi

Scallion-ginger sauce


What You’ll Need

Canola oil


Makes 3 servings


Active Time: 10 minutes 

Total Time: 10 minutes 


Step 1

In a small frying pan over medium-low heat, warm 1 tablespoon canola oil. Add the pork shoulder and stir until warmed through and crispy, 3 to 5 minutes. Keep warm until ready to serve.


Step 2

Meanwhile, prep and wash the butter lettuce: Trim the root end, discarding a few outer leaves. Separate the remaining leaves, but leave them whole. Wash and pat dry.


Step 3

Reheat the rice in the microwave, according to the package instructions.


Step 4

Set out the pickled carrots and radishes, kimchi, and scallion-ginger sauce for serving.


Step 5

To build the Korean-style lettuce cups, place the lettuce leaves on plates, and fill with the rice, pork, pickles, and kimchi. Drizzle with the scallion-ginger sauce and serve.
